H1 2026 earnings summary

7 Apr, 2026

Executive summary

  • Revenue for H1 2025-2026 was €49m, down 19% year-over-year, mainly due to negative currency effects and the sale of non-core US activities, partially offset by growth in the Document (PDF) segment.

  • EBITDA reached €10m, a 9% decrease, but the EBITDA margin improved to 20.6% from 18.4% last year, reflecting cost control and business model transformation.

  • Net income from continuing operations turned positive at €2.3m, reversing a €6m loss in the prior year.

  • Net debt reduced to €44m from €57m year-over-year, with strengthened equity and improved financial structure.

  • Strategic focus shifted to core SaaS-based and B2B software segments, especially Intelligent Document solutions, driving recurring revenue to 80%.

Financial highlights

  • Revenue declined to €49m from €60m year-over-year, mainly due to currency and scope effects.

  • EBITDA margin rose by 2.2 points to 20.6%, reflecting cost control and improved profitability.

  • Net financial result improved by €5m, with finance costs down 65% to €3m.

  • Operating cash flow from continuing operations increased slightly to €10.2m.

  • Cash and cash equivalents at €6.8m as of December 2025, up from €5.6m at June.

Outlook and guidance

  • Gradual revenue growth expected, with EBITDA margin targeted at 23–25% and near-zero net leverage by 2028.

  • Ongoing refinancing discussions for Cheyne Capital debt, aiming for improved terms before June 2026.

  • Increased investment in customer acquisition, B2B partnerships, and AI-driven product enhancements, especially in the Document (PDF) segment.
